Ok, so, overdrive really isn't working, and the button is. I am surprised the PCM isn't whining about no RPM drop when it commands overdrive.... that is strange.

With the engine running, check and see if you get power thru the O/D solenoid. Should be the brown wire on connector 2 (middle one) at the PCM, pin 21. (this needs to stay plugged in.... just back probe the wire however you can....) Should see 12 volts there, with engine running, trans in park.
